Output 59cbf627b175d8162204cae03c367c64364b319b3ede3a3cba74e4f1ea557066:6

value
8522307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 270e94bf9bd6d79dfa9363a08cdba0e344af2c34 OP_EQUAL
address
MBTg429Z1sX4V3xiii3A73hPTz3pbKmZpj
transaction
59cbf627b175d8162204cae03c367c64364b319b3ede3a3cba74e4f1ea557066
spent
true